A ranging method and system based on networking data link

PendingCN122362350ALow delayNetwork data
This invention discloses a ranging method and system based on a network data link, relating to the field of wireless communication ranging technology. The method includes the following steps: synchronizing the clocks of all nodes in the network and aligning the transmit and receive timings between nodes; each node in the network transmitting a synchronization signal within its allocated fixed transmission time slot according to a preset fixed frame structure; the receiving node calculating the theoretical time at which it receives the synchronization signal when the signal propagation delay is zero based on the synchronization clock and the preset fixed frame structure, and recording the actual time of receiving the synchronization signal; and the receiving node calculating the distance between itself and the node that transmitted the synchronization signal based on the time difference between the theoretical and actual times. This invention effectively eliminates ranging errors caused by crystal oscillator clock deviations between nodes, requires no external satellite signals or two-way signaling interaction, and achieves ranging by multiplexing the synchronization signal. It significantly reduces hardware costs while achieving high-precision, low-latency, and environmentally adaptable inter-node ranging.

A method for storing vibration acceleration data and providing early warning of vibration in motor bearings.

This invention discloses a method for storing and providing early warning of vibration acceleration data of motor bearings. The system collects vibration acceleration signals from motor bearings using a vibration acceleration sensor, and uses this data to determine the cause of bearing failures and provide early warnings. Simultaneously, a data feedback terminal provides feedback on the actual cause of the failure to supplement and correct the vibration fault database, improving the accuracy of vibration fault diagnosis and early warning. The system is characterized by including a vibration acceleration sensor, an edge cloud, a data storage backend, and a data feedback terminal. The vibration acceleration sensor establishes signal interaction with the data storage backend, the data storage backend establishes signal interaction with the edge cloud, and the data feedback terminal establishes signal interaction with the edge cloud. The vibration acceleration sensor is positioned near the bearing on the motor for continuous data collection of vibration acceleration signals. The data storage backend includes a signal conversion module and a data processing module for data conversion and comparative analysis of the vibration acceleration signals.

Feedback monitoring voting method of four-redundancy servo system

The invention discloses a feedback monitoring voting method suitable for a four-redundancy servo system, and the method comprises the steps: 1, setting a monitoring voting surface position, enabling a DSP to obtain an FPGA rocket command signal and other data, and writing the signals into an FPGA dual-port RAM; step 2, fault isolation counting and redundancy reconstruction are carried out in the DSP, and channels with obvious faults are prevented from continuously participating in system voting; 3, monitoring the four paths of feedback signals in the DSP; 4, executing a corresponding voting algorithm according to monitoring results of the four paths of signals; 5, performing closed-loop operation according to the voted servo mechanism position feedback, and outputting a PWM control signal; and step 6, performing deviation signal interaction on the control instruction and voted feedback, updating a fault status word according to a voting result of a deviation signal, and transmitting the fault status word to the FPGA. According to the four-redundancy servo system, the redundancy design that the performance of the four-redundancy servo system is not affected when two paths of signals fail can be ensured, and the flight reliability of a carrier rocket is improved.
